What you'll do





Able to create, edit and update content and general page layout within our CMS at an intermediate level Creating landing pages, banners and editing existing web components Ensure content meets standards, information architecture, and accessibility guidelines Collaborate with UX Writers and Content Strategists on bilingual content needs in the CMS Able to provide insights and recommendations for optimizations, improvements and platform features through analysis of content data sources When required, update the site for product launches/releases (occasionally on evenings or weekends) Learn new technologies to keep up with current trends and make recommendations on when they are

What you bring





Strong understand of HTML and CSS Beginner to intermediate understanding of JavaScript, or ability to repurpose JavaScript functionality Experience using a CMS - configuring components and editing content Excellent English writing and communication skills Superior organizational and prioritization skills with the ability to meet deliverables and work with minimal supervision Have no problem facing tight deadlines on a daily basis Excellent relationship building and negotiation skills required to obtain commitment from cross-functional teams to support and deliver on priorities


Great-to-haves





1-2 years' work experience as a web developer in a commercial/office environment 1 year experience developing for mobile web Beginner to intermediate understanding of JavaScript, or ability to repurpose JavaScript functionality
